Neelam Girl
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: NEE-lahm /niː.ləm/
Origin: Sanskrit; Hindi
Meaning: Sapphire; Blue gem
Historical & Cultural Background
The name Neelam has its roots in Sanskrit, where it is derived from the word 'nīla', meaning 'blue' or 'sapphire'. This etymological origin reflects a connection to precious stones, particularly the blue sapphire, which is highly valued in various cultures for its beauty and supposed protective qualities.
The transition of the name into other languages and cultures can be traced through the influence of Indian languages and the spread of Hindu culture, where the name has been used for centuries to symbolize beauty and rarity. Historically, the name Neelam has been associated with various cultural and religious contexts in South Asia.
In Hindu mythology, blue is often linked to deities such as Krishna, who is frequently depicted with blue skin, symbolizing divine love and compassion. The name has also been referenced in classical literature and poetry, where the imagery of blue and precious stones is prevalent, further embedding it in the cultural consciousness of the region.

U.S. Historical Usage
The name Neelam was first seen in the United States in 1971.
Neelam has ranked as high as #1200 nationally, which occurred in 1990, and has been most popular in California, and Texas.
In the past 5 years the name Neelam has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
